RBE's latest offering saw Detroit's own Joey Linwood step into the ring against J-Benz, delivering a performance that had the crowd buzzing. Linwood showcased a sharp pen and confident stage presence, consistently landing punchlines that resonated deeply with the audience. His 'J-Lo twice like Ben Affleck' and '762s across the room it's a daycare' bars were instant crowd favorites, solidifying his rounds with undeniable impact.
J-Benz, while facing a tough opponent, demonstrated flashes of potential with clever schemes and strong projection. Lines like his 'kid in the pool' and 'Multi verse' bars proved he has the ability to craft intricate material. However, Joey Linwood's overall consistency and clean delivery proved to be the difference-maker, earning him widespread praise from fans who celebrated his RBE debut as a triumph.
The battle served as a strong platform for both emcees, with Linwood emerging as a clear fan favorite for his dominant showing.
